Rating: ★★★☆☆ 3 / 5 (1 Reviews)
Crews Claim Services, LLC is a Insurance Consulting located in Crews Claim Services, LLC, 3933 Rice Mine Rd NE, Tuscaloosa, AL 35406
You can reach Crews Claim Services, LLC through the contact information provided on our page. You can also access our location using Google Maps.
Address: Crews Claim Services, LLC, 3933 Rice Mine Rd NE, Tuscaloosa, AL 35406 Tuscaloosa, AL Tuscaloosa
Phone: +18002424957
Website: Go to website